在添加 Guest Additions 后,VirtualBox 分辨率最高可达 1024x768

在添加 Guest Additions 后,VirtualBox 分辨率最高可达 1024x768

所以我看过几篇帖子说,安装运行 Ubuntu(主机是 Windows 7)的 VirtualBox 4 的 Guest Additions 应该允许您设置高于 800x600 的分辨率。还有这个答案在 SuperUser 上,但最后一条评论说它在 VB4 中已被弃用。

我已经安装了客户机附加功能,但最大分辨率仍为 1024x768。我想将其至少提升到 1280x1024。我已将盒子的显示内存设置为最大值 128。

这是否已经是最好的了,还是我遗漏了什么?

答案1

确保关闭虚拟机。

然后转到 VirtualBox 管理器 > 文件 > 首选项 > 显示,单击最大客户屏幕尺寸下拉菜单,并确保选择无或自动(以最佳效果为准)。

一张图片说明一切

答案2

最终对我有用的方法是将虚拟机的视频 RAM 大小从默认的 16MB 增加到 128MB(最大客户屏幕大小:无)。使用 16MB 时,我无法使其工作(截至本文发表时),尽管之前好几个月它都运行良好。

我必须提到我在客户机上运行的是 Kali 而不是 Ubuntu(主机是 Windows 10),但由于它们都是基于 Debian,所以这可能仍然适用于某些人。

答案3

VirtualBox 是应该将客户机显示的大小调整为主机上的 VirtualBox 窗口的大小(如果您选择相关选项)。但不幸的是,它很挑剔。

尝试调整窗口大小并等待几秒钟。如有必要,请重复几次。如果此操作无法调整客户机大小,请尝试重新启动客户机。

答案4

作为https://forums.virtualbox.org/viewtopic.php?p=329477#p329477https://superuser.com/a/1210957/904401演示、改变:

  1. 文件
  2. 优先
  3. 展示
  4. 最大宾客屏幕尺寸

自动的没有任何应该提供这种能力。然而,在添加 Guest Additions 后,VirtualBox 分辨率最高可达 1024x768解释,它仍然不允许我使用https://sourceforge.net/projects/blissos-x86/files/Official/BlissOS15/Gapps/Generic/Bliss-v15.8.6-x86_64-OFFICIAL-gapps-20230703.iso分辨率大于 1024 x 768 像素。

因此,我期望https://superuser.com/a/1340791/904401https://github.com/BlissRoms-x86/support/issues/35#issuecomment-1889652945共同证明,主机和客户端操作系统必须启用硬件加速,并且必须能够运行。

相关内容